The communities of League of Legends and Dota 2 have been at war for the better part of the decade. Players of the two biggest MOBAs in the world claim their respective game is superior to the other, with both communities often laying cheap shots against one another. The debate between the two came to a head on December 23 when star Team Liquid AD carry Doublelift claimed that Dota 2 was easier than League. He laid into Dota by saying \u201cthere\u2019s 0% chance that dota 2 has a higher mechanical skill ceiling than League.\u201d \u201c[It has] turn speed, built-in lag, not a lot of skill shots, dashes, or mobility. You do have more buttons, but they\u2019re targeted so you don\u2019t often need to display a high level of mechanical ability. It\u2019s all game knowledge \u2013 meanwhile, League is really mechanically intensive.\u201d Doublelift also admitted that he\u2019s played a bit of the game to back up his comments, saying that his eight years of playing allowed him to \u201cstomp every pick-up-game\u201d thanks to his game knowledge. However, N0tail has hit back, saying that League is boring and un-interactive. \u201cIf on average pro games have 4-5 kills in 30 minutes, what are the critical objectives,\u201d he asked. \u201cIs it like a mega extended laning phase where it\u2019s all about last hits and harass?\u201d I too went into my first and only league games and shitstomped them \ud83c\udf1e\ud83e\udd37 Realtalk though, If on average pro games have 4-5 kills in 30 minutes, what are the critical objectives? Is it like a mega extended laning phase where it&#8217;s all about last hits \/ harras?\u2014 Johan Sundstein (@OG_BDN0tail) December 24, 2019 N0tail does have a point, given how vastly different League and Dota play out in the early game. League has a very passive laning phase, focused on not dying and scaling until your item breakpoints, while Dota is action right off the bat. The two-time The International champion also claimed that he found League easy, saying that \u201cI too went into my first and only League games and sh*tstomped them.\u201d However, N0tail offered a truce. He decided to invite some players from the other side to sit down, have a chat about their respective games, and maybe settle the debate. \u201cCeb and I meet up with two achieved and well-spoken LoL players, discuss the pros and cons of each of our respective scenes, and follow-up with an in-depth discussion on our game\u2019s differences,\u201d he said. Doublelift himself has a fair few accomplishments in League of Legends under his belt, including an MSI finals appearance and seven LCS titles, and would make for a perfect candidate for said podcast. Players like Luka \u2018Perkz\u2019 Perkovic and Rasmus \u2018Caps\u2019 Winther would also make perfect candidates, with the MSI 2019 champions and Worlds 2019 runners-up being two of the most accomplished League players in the Western world. While such a discussion is unlikely to put the Dota vs. League rivalry to bed once and for all, it could help bridge the gap between the two communities. Otherwise, all it would do it make the divide bigger, and the rivalry fiercier, and maybe that\u2019s what the two player bases want.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>N0tail hits back at Doublelift\u2019s claim that Dota 2 is easier than LoL Two-time The International champion Johan \u2018N0tail\u2019 Sundstein has denied Yiliang \u2018Doublelift\u2019 Peng\u2019s claim that Dota 2 is easier than League of Legends, saying that he \u201csh*tstomped\u201d his \u201cfirst and only\u201d League games.
